WebSee the docker image prune reference for more examples. Prune containers. When you stop a container, it is not automatically removed unless you started it with the --rm flag. To see all containers on the Docker host, including stopped containers, use docker ps -a. You may be surprised how many containers exist, especially on a development system! WebMay 25, 2024 · You can aleady use it with container images – set --eviction-hard or --eviction-soft instead of the threshold flags. --eviction-hard=imagefs.available<1Gi. This example instructs Kubelet to remove all unused container images if the available disk space for image storage drops below 1GB.
